Title :
A recovery-diode model for analyzing EMC of an on-board power supply

Abstract :
An analysis technique for electromagnetic compatibility with recovery-diode model is proposed. The accuracy of the recovery-diode model is evaluated by comparison with measurement. Electromagnetic noise caused by the reverse recovery of the diode was predicted by the model, and countermeasures were implemented on the basis of the model´s predictions.
